Subject: Key rotation — MergeMint dedup service

Team,

As part of quarterly hygiene, the credential for the MergeMint deduplication service has been rotated. This service matches and collapses duplicate customer records nightly using fuzzy name and postal matching; nothing about the matching logic changed, only the key. The previous credential stops working on Friday. Update the batch runner config and any ad-hoc scripts that call the merge endpoint. The replacement key for the internal endpoint is below.

API key for bageg-kajef: vxb2-ss

Finance team: effective next month, hiring in the Orvale Systems logistics division is frozen through Q4. Open requisitions are cancelled except two safety-critical roles approved by Marta Quillen. Payroll forecasts should be rebuilt on current headcount. Severance and contractor lines are unaffected. The strategic reasoning behind this pause is summarized in the note below.

confidential, fajop-yaweg: The renewal with Zorixox Holdings closes at $5 million a year, 15 percent above the last contract. Project Quenath slips by one quarter because of the staffing delay.

On-call note: the Fablemint test-data factory library seeds every staging environment for the Corvella platform, generating deterministic customers, orders, and refund chains from a fixed seed. If staging data looks corrupted during an incident, rerun the factory rather than patching rows by hand — partial edits break the referential chains and confuse downstream reconciliation jobs. The factory runs as a one-shot container and needs write access to the staging database; its connection credential is set on the line immediately below.

secret setting of bagag-kajof: RELAY_SECRET8=d9a517d5